Digital transformation of Latin America Pymes: scienciometric study

Digital Transformation in SMEs has allowed them to expand their reach to new customers and improve their effectiveness and decision-making. This study aimed to analyze the scientific production on Digital Transformation of SMEs in Latin America. A bibliometric study was performed. The source of consultation was the Web of Science (WoS) (covering a decade 2013-2023). The analysis covered general production metrics and intellectual and conceptual structures. The results showed a growing interest in this topic. Scientific publications have evolved favorably; however, some gaps need to be addressed for more development of SMEs in the region. Those gaps include digital transformation in financial processes and from the perspective of sustainability. It is necessary to increase international collaboration in research and development. Authors conclude the need for more research to fill in the gaps and to incorporate some Latin American countries that do not report Digital Transformation production in SMEs.
